Abstract
The utility model discloses a kind of ultra-clean workbench with negative pressure, including housing and the workbench being set in housing, main filter, air draught air duct, positive pressure air duct, wind turbine and positive pressure chamber, housing side is provided with glass door, workbench is horizontally disposed with, main filter is set to above workbench, glass door, workbench and main filter enclose negative pressuren zone working space by workbench backboard, workbench is provided with workbench inlet scoop by glass door side, air draught air duct is set to below workbench and is connected by workbench inlet scoop with negative pressuren zone working space, positive pressure air duct is set to workbench backboard rear and is connected with air draught air duct, wind turbine is set to air draught air duct and positive pressure air duct junction, the positive pressure chamber connected with positive pressure air duct is equipped with above main filter, positive pressure top of chamber is equipped with exhaust outlet filter.The utility model ultra-clean workbench have ensure that the gas pollutant in working space will not leak, technique effect easy to use.

Background technology
Ultra-clean workbench is to adapt to the fields such as modernization industry, opto-electronics, bio-pharmaceuticals and scientific research and testing
Demand to local working areas cleanliness factor and design, be widely used in each industrial department and all kinds of research laboratories, be
Scientific experiment provides clean, a dustless experimental enviroment, can play improvement process conditions, improves product quality and finished product
The good result of rate, and sample can be protected not contaminated, it avoids in dangerous sample leakage to ambient enviroment.
The operation principle of ultra-clean workbench is:It is drawn air by wind turbine, passes through high efficiency particulate air filter via plenum chamber
Pure air after filtering with the state of horizontal or vertical air-flow is sent out, operating area is made to continue in pure air by filtering
Reach hundred grades of cleanliness factors under control.Ultra-clean workbench is usually optional circular form in the prior art, and operating area is positive pressure,
It can not ensure that gas pollutant is not leaked from working space, from security consideration, many inconvenience are brought, while to section to operating personnel
Learning experiment also has great limitation.

Specific embodiment
All features disclosed in this specification, can be with any other than mutually exclusive feature and/or step
Mode combines.
It elaborates below in conjunction with the accompanying drawings to the utility model.
Embodiment 1, as shown in Figure 1 to Figure 3, a kind of ultra-clean workbench with negative pressure including housing 100 and is set to shell
Workbench 220, main filter 230, air draught air duct 300, positive pressure air duct 400, wind turbine 500 and positive pressure chamber 600 in body 100, shell
100 side of body is provided with glass door 210, and workbench 220 is horizontally disposed, and main filter 230 is set to 220 top of workbench, glass
Glass door 210, workbench 220 and main filter 230 enclose negative pressuren zone working space 200, workbench by workbench backboard 260
220 are provided with workbench inlet scoop 221 by 210 side of glass door, and air draught air duct 300 is set to 220 lower section of workbench and passes through
Workbench inlet scoop 221 is connected with negative pressuren zone working space 200, and positive pressure air duct 400 is set to 260 rear of workbench backboard with inhaling
Wind air duct 300 connects, and wind turbine 500 is set to air draught air duct 300 and 400 junction of positive pressure air duct, and 230 top of main filter is equipped with
The positive pressure chamber 600 connected with positive pressure air duct, 600 top of positive pressure chamber are equipped with exhaust outlet filter 610.
When wind turbine 500 is blown, positive pressure air duct 400 and positive pressure chamber 600 form zone of positive pressure, and the air quantity of zone of positive pressure is divided into two
Divide and be filtered, a part enters negative pressuren zone working space 200 by main filter 230, and another part is through exhaust outlet filter
610 discharges make negative pressuren zone working space 200 continue to reach hundred grades of cleanliness factors under the control of pure air, are carried for scientific experiment
Clean, the dustless experimental enviroment for one.Wind turbine 500 is constantly from 300 air draught of air draught air duct simultaneously, due to air draught air duct
300 are connected by workbench inlet scoop 221 and negative pressuren zone working space 200, negative pressuren zone working space 200 will be formed one it is clean
Net negative pressuren zone, workbench inlet scoop 221 are arranged on workbench 220 by 210 side of glass door, glass door 210 and housing 100 it
Between be not fully sealed, the air and extraneous air in negative pressuren zone working space 200 by workbench inlet scoop 221 enter wind turbine 500,
A complete forced circulation system is formed, so that it is guaranteed that the gas pollutant in negative pressuren zone working space 200 will not leak.
In the present embodiment, in order to effectively provide illumination, headlamp 240 is equipped in negative pressuren zone working space 200, in order into one
Step makes negative pressuren zone working space 200 cleaner, and sterilamp 250 is provided in negative pressuren zone working space 200.Workbench 220 is close
210 one end of glass door is equipped with arc angling, makes workbench 220 more both artistic and practical, the other end is provided with workbench backboard 260
Oblique upward slope, be convenient to clean workbench 220 and workbench backboard 260, avoid the formation of dead angle.
210 both ends of glass door are slidably connected by the sliding rail (not shown) set on housing 100 with housing 100, glass door
About 210 push-and-pull foldings, according to actual conditions adjust glass door 210 Lift, it is easy to use, and reduce extraneous air into
Adverse effect caused by entering negative pressuren zone working space 200.
The housing 100 of 210 both sides of glass door is equipped with glass window 110 in 200 corresponding position of negative pressuren zone working space,
Convenient for the situation in observation negative pressuren zone working space 200.
Housing 100 is equipped with the activity space 120 of convenient working in 300 lower section of air draught air duct, and operating personnel is seated at this equipment
During preceding operation, both feet can be movable in activity space 120, improves the comfort of operation.
100 bottom of housing is equipped with level adjuster 130, convenient for adjusting the level condition of workbench 220,100 bottom of housing
Equipped with castor 140, make the present apparatus easy to remove.
